Assembly polls: Small players planning big

SHILLONG: Small political parties are gearing up to make a difference and give their big brothers run for their money in the upcoming Assembly elections.

One such small political party is Garo National Council (GNC), which has so far decided to field candidates five constituencies of Garo Hills.

Informing this here on Wednesday, the GNC president Clifford Marak said he would be contesting from Chokpot from where he had won on several occasions.

Marak was defeated from Chokpot in the last two Assembly elections.

Other GNC candidates are Lington N Marak (Baghmara), Bllison D Sangma, (Dalu) Heni Sing Sangma (North Tura) and Mackenson Marak (Gambigre).

The GNC leader said the party was expecting to win at least three to four seats.

Similarly, the KHNAM president Pyndapborthiaw Saiborne has indicated that his party is contemplating to contest from at least ten Assembly constituencies in Khasi and Jaintia Hills.

According to him, the party would announce its second list of candidates within the third week of January. The KHNAM has so far announced the name of candidates for three constituencies including Saiborne from Mawlai constituency, KHNAM sitting MDC and party general secretary Adelbert Nongrum from Shillong North and Handar Wanniang from Mawkyrwat constituency.

Meanwhile, HSPDP spokesperson G Nonglong said the party is planning to field candidates in all the 36 constituencies of Khasi and Jaintia Hills.

He said that the party was expecting to win maximum number of seats in West Khasi Hills. “We are expecting to win quite a number of seats in other parts of Khasi and Jaintia Hills,” he added.

The HSPDP has so far announced candidates for eight constituencies. HSPDP supremo Hoping Stone Lyngdoh will seek re-election from Nongstoin.

Other HSPDP candidates are Enbin K Raswai (Mawkyrwat), KP Pangniang (Rambrai Jyrngam), Witting Mawsor (Mawshynrut), Rangsyndor Syiem (Ranikor) Matsing Nongrum (Sohra), Pascal Lyngkhoi (Nongpoh) and Dr Fenela Lyngdoh Nonglait (Mawthadraishan).

Meanwhile, MDP, which was wiped out in the 2008 Assembly election, has announced candidate for Mawkynrew constituency only. MDP president Martle M Mukhim would be contesting from this constituency.

Lok Janshakti Party (LJP) has already called for application of candidates, whereas Trinamool Congress, after the initial plan to contest the elections, is yet to announce their action plan.
